I love RF, but I have been finding the limitations of it restricting lately. Mainly in terms of ragdoll physics, hi res textures, level sizes and multiplayer.

Does anyone have experience working with similiar software such as Realm crafter, Gamestudio and gamemaker. I have read up a little on these packages, which are not free like RF, and would appreciate any recommendation or comparison of the pros and cons.

Have you looked at NeoAxis. It uses the ogre engine and is free for non commercial use. You have to cough up $100 if you sell your game but you can't complain at $100 outlay if you are selling your game unless you are a complete TA.
